NX55NW 7 5178 5600.

NX 517 560. A stone circle is situated about 700' OD, about 1/3 mile NW of Claughreid. It consists of nine stones under 2' high, 9'4" apart forming a 30' diameter circle surrounding a boulder, probably an erratic, 5'5" by 3'8" by 2'1".

Small standing stones are in line at NX 518 558 and NX 518 558 and NX 519 557.

RCAHMS 1914, visited 1912; I F MacLeod 1969

The stone circle at NX 5178 5600 is as described and planned. The standing stones in line were not located.

Surveyed at 1/2500.

Visited by OS (RD) 10 March 1972

NX 5178 5601. No change to previous report.

Surveyed at 1:10 000.

Visited by OS (TRG) 19 June 1977
